Mission and Program Overview

Mission

The alliance for academic internal medicine (aaim) promotes theadvancement and professional development of its members who preparethe next generation of internal medicine physicians and leadersthrough education, research, engagement, and collaboration.

AAIM fosters the advancement of learning, discovery, and caring by enhancing the professional growth of academic internal medicine faculty, administrators, and physicians-in-training through professional development, research, and advocacy.

Governance Explanations

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, line 6

Aaim has 3 membership categories: founding members, associate members, and regular members. The founding members of the alliance include association of professors of medicine (apm), association of program directors in internal medicine (apdim), association of subspecialty professors d/b/a association of specialty professors (asp), clerkship directors in internal medicine (cdim), and administrators of internal medicine (aim). Associate members are any academically focused organizations that are committed to the future of academic internal medicine, rather than particular specialties within internal medicine, which have been approved as members by a unanimous vote of the board of directors. An associate member has no voting rights of any kind and shall be eligible to merge into the alliance by a unanimous vote of the board of directors at which time a council will represent the regular members of that group, and the president, past-president and president-elect will become members of the board of directors. An associate member may elect to remain in such status until terminated. An individual or a department shall be eligible to become a regular member to the extent his or her work responsibilities or its programs fit within the scope of the activities of the alliance, as determined by the board of directors in its sole discretion. All eligibility criteria, including as may be modified from time to time, are hereby incorporated by reference. Such individual or department shall only become and/or remain a member after all dues as may be required to be paid pursuant to article iv, section 4, have been paid.

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, line 7A

The president, president-elect, and past president of each founding member serves on the organization's board. Those members also elect a chair, vice chair, and treasurer from a slate of nominees.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, line 12C

On an annual basis a conflict of interest questionnaire is distributed to all aaim board and council members, aaim officers, and key staff for completion. The questionnaire includes questions regarding ownership or investment interests, compensation arrangements, and service relationships that may give rise to a conflict of interest. Once completed, forms are submitted to aaim compliance committee for review. Any potential conflicts are evaluated by the aaim compliance committee and a course of action recommended to the aaim board. During the year if potential conflicts arise, they are to be presented to the aaim compliance committee for consideration. To date no such conflicts have been identified.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, line 15

the alliance engaged a firm specializing in human resources matters and compensation setting to conduct a market pay analysis for the president and Deputy Chief Executive Officer/EVP positions. the firm met with appropriate staff to understand the scope of the organization, job duties and responsibilities, and identify comparable organizations. for the president position, the firm utilized the most recent form 990 reports available through guidestar for 18 comparable associations and societies. comparable organizations was defined as $6-$10 mm in revenue (budget) and medical and membership organization. the results of the market analysis for the president position were documented by the firm and presented to the finance committee. the finance committee made a recommendation to the compensation committee for its negotiation of the president contract currently in effect. for the Deputy Chief Executive Officer/EVP position, the firm utilized data from the 2015/2016 asae (national) compensation and benefits study and the 2015/2016 asae greater washington area compensation and benefits study. the results of the market analysis for the Deputy Chief Executive Officer/EVP position were presented to the compensation committee for its negotiation of the Deputy Chief Executive Officer/EVP contract currently in effect. This process was most recently undertaken in the 2016 fiscal year for the president and in the 2016 fiscal year for the Deputy Chief Executive Officer. for all other officers. the alliance engaged a firm specializing in human resources matters and compensation setting to develop a compensation structure and complete market pricing for all positions. the firm provided aaim with a structure that includes the minimum, 25th quartile, midpoint, 75th quartile, and maximum for each position based on its review of several salary studies. the salary for each position was compared to the structure. the results were presented to the compensation committee for review and approval of the structure as well as any market based adjustments to compensation. each year a compensation budget is developed based on the approved compensation structure. any recommended increases based on performance or market are considered by the compensation committee. the compensation committee makes a recommendation to the finance committee to include or adjust the compensation amounts included in the annual budget approved by the board each june. this process was most recently undertaken in the 2015 fiscal year.
